Q
  1. what is acute stress?
  2. what is chronic stress?
A
  1. Short term stress resulting from specific events or situations that could involve Novelty, Unpredictability.
  2. A consistent sense of feeling pressured or overwhelmed for an extended period of time.

Q

What response does stress have on the sympathetic system? (what structures are affected?)

A
  • Muscle tension
  • Increase heart rate
  • Airway constriction
  • Secrete stress hormones
  • Inhibit stomach activity
